Who said that Gases are made of particles separated by empty space because gases can be?

The idea that gases are made of particles separated by empty space is a fundamental concept in the kinetic molecular theory, which was developed by various scientists, including Daniel Bernoulli in the 18th century. This theory posits that gas particles are in constant motion, and their interactions are minimal due to the large distances between them. The statement reflects the understanding that gases can expand to fill their containers and have low density compared to liquids and solids.

Who said matter was made of particles called atoms?

The concept that matter is made up of particles called atoms was proposed by the ancient Greek philosopher Democritus. He theorized that everything in the universe is composed of tiny, indivisible particles called atoms.
